Top 8 Local SEO Ranking Factors for Pest Control
What actually moves the needle for pest control companies in Louisville.
Google Business Profile
The local map pack appears above organic results for nearly every pest control search in Louisville — 'pest control near me,' 'termite treatment Louisville,' 'bed bug exterminator.' GBP is the front door to the map pack and directly influences calls, direction requests, and website clicks from high-intent local searchers.
Our approach: We fully build out your GBP with every service category (termite treatment, rodent control, bed bug treatment, etc.), upload geo-tagged photos of jobs in Louisville neighborhoods, set accurate service areas down to the ZIP code, post weekly updates during peak spring/summer season, and monitor Q&A to capture intent signals Google uses for ranking.
On-Page SEO
Google needs to clearly understand what services you offer and where you serve them. Pest control is hyper-local — a page optimized for 'pest control Louisville' won't rank for 'rodent control St. Matthews' unless it's been built to do so. Thin, generic pages lose to competitors with properly structured, service-specific content.
Our approach: We create dedicated landing pages for each core service (termite treatment, mosquito control, wildlife removal, commercial pest control, prevention plans) with Louisville-specific content, proper H1/H2 structure, schema markup for LocalBusiness and Service entities, and internally link them to reinforce topical authority across your domain.
Reviews & Ratings
93% of consumers read reviews before hiring a pest control company — pest control carries chemical safety concerns and trust is paramount. Google uses review volume, recency, and response rate as direct map pack ranking signals. A company with 200 reviews and a 4.8-star average will outrank a competitor with 20 reviews even if everything else is equal.
Our approach: We implement automated post-job review request sequences via SMS and email, create a frictionless direct link to your Google review form, coach your technicians on asking at job completion, and build a response cadence so every review — positive or negative — gets a timely, professional reply that signals engagement to Google.
Local Citations
Citations — your business name, address, and phone number (NAP) listed across directories — tell Google that your business is real, established, and located where you say it is. Inconsistent NAP data across Yelp, Angi, BBB, and industry directories confuses Google's algorithms and suppresses local rankings.
Our approach: We audit all existing citations for NAP consistency, correct discrepancies across 50+ directories including pest-control-specific platforms (PestWorld, NPMA directories), and build new citations on high-authority local Louisville directories like Louisville Business First and the Greater Louisville Chamber listings.
Mobile Experience
The overwhelming majority of emergency pest control searches — 'roaches in my kitchen right now,' 'found termite damage' — happen on mobile. Google's Core Web Vitals scoring directly impacts rankings, and a slow or broken mobile experience tanks conversion rates alongside rankings. Louisville's 30% emergency call rate means mobile performance is directly tied to revenue.
Our approach: We audit and optimize your site's Largest Contentful Paint (LCP),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S), and Interaction to Next Paint (INP) scores, ensure tap targets are properly sized for thumbs, compress images, implement lazy loading, and verify your call-to-action buttons and phone number are immediately accessible above the fold on every mobile screen size.
Content Quality
Google's Helpful Content system rewards sites that demonstrate genuine expertise and serve searchers' real informational needs. For pest control, this means content that goes beyond 'we kill bugs' — seasonal guides, pest identification, prevention tips, and treatment explanations that Louisville homeowners actually find useful before picking up the phone.
Our approach: We develop a Louisville-specific content calendar tied to seasonal pest patterns (termite swarm season in spring, mosquito peak in summer, rodent ingress in fall), publish service explainer pages that answer real questions like 'how long does termite treatment take in Louisville,' and build FAQ content that captures featured snippet opportunities for high-traffic queries.
Backlinks
Links from other authoritative websites to yours are one of Google's strongest ranking signals — they function as third-party votes of confidence for your expertise and legitimacy. Pest control companies in Louisville with strong backlink profiles rank above equally-optimized competitors in both organic results and the map pack.
Our approach: We pursue backlinks through Louisville-specific channels: press releases to Louisville Courier-Journal and WDRB when relevant, outreach to Louisville neighborhood associations and HOA sites, partnerships with complementary home service companies (HVAC, roofing, home inspection) for referral link exchanges, and listings in Louisville Chamber of Commerce and BBB directories.
Technical SEO
A technically sound website is table stakes for ranking. Crawl errors, duplicate content, slow load times, missing canonical tags, broken internal links, and improper schema markup create invisible ceilings on how high your site can rank — regardless of how good your content and backlinks are.
Our approach: We conduct a full technical audit covering site speed (server response time, image optimization, caching headers), crawlability (XML sitemap, robots.txt, proper canonicalization), structured data (LocalBusiness, FAQPage, Service schema), SSL/HTTPS verification, Core Web Vitals, and mobile-first indexing compatibility — then implement fixes in priority order by ranking impact.

Step-by-Step Local SEO for Louisville Pest Control Companies
Claim & Optimize Your Google Business Profile
Your GBP is the single most impactful asset for Louisville local search visibility. Claim and verify your listing, then build it out completely: add every service category Google offers for pest control (exterminator, pest control service, termite control service), upload at least 15–20 photos of your team, vehicles, and completed Louisville jobs, write a keyword-rich business description that mentions your core services and the Louisville metro area, set your service area to include ZIP codes across Jefferson County and surrounding communities like St. Matthews, Jeffersontown, and Shively, and activate Google Messaging so customers can contact you directly from the listing. Consistency with your website NAP data is non-negotiable.
Build Local Citations Across Key Directories
Citations reinforce your NAP data and signal local authority to Google's algorithms. Begin with the highest-authority platforms: Yelp, Angi (formerly Angie's List), BBB, HomeAdvisor, and Nextdoor — all heavily used by Louisville homeowners. Then expand to pest-control-specific directories including PestWorld.org and the National Pest Management Association member directory. Add Louisville-specific citations through the Louisville Chamber of Commerce, Louisville Business First, and Jefferson County government business listings. Every listing must use identical business name, address, and phone number — even minor variations like 'Street' vs 'St.' can create conflicting signals that hurt rankings.
On-Page Optimization for Core Service Pages
Each major service you offer needs its own dedicated, fully-optimized landing page. A single 'services' page trying to rank for termite treatment, rodent control, bed bug treatment, mosquito control, and wildlife removal will rank for none of them. Build individual pages with Louisville-specific content for each: include the service, city, and relevant neighborhoods in your title tags and H1, write a minimum of 600 words of substantive content that addresses how the service works, what to expect, how Louisville's humid subtropical climate creates specific pest pressures, pricing ranges, and clear CTAs. Add LocalBusiness and Service schema markup to each page to help Google parse your offerings.
Generate a Consistent Flow of Reviews
Louisville pest control customers trust reviews more than almost any other signal — chemical safety, family health, and home protection are on the line. You need a systematic, automated process for requesting reviews after every completed job rather than relying on happy customers to volunteer feedback. Implement SMS and email sequences that trigger 2–4 hours post-service with a direct link to your Google review form. Train technicians to ask for reviews verbally at job completion. Aim for a minimum of 5 new reviews per month, respond to every review within 48 hours, and address negative reviews professionally and specifically — how you handle complaints is as influential as the review itself for prospective customers.
Create Louisville-Specific Local Content
Content that serves Louisville homeowners' actual questions positions you as the local pest control authority and captures long-tail search traffic that competitors ignore. Develop seasonal blog content tied to Louisville's pest calendar: termite swarm identification in March–April, mosquito prevention for Derby season in May, stink bug prevention in October, and rodent-proofing guides for Louisville winters. Create neighborhood-specific pest guides for areas like the Highlands, NuLu, Germantown, and Prospect — older home stock in certain Louisville neighborhoods has distinct pest vulnerability profiles. This hyper-local content attracts high-intent traffic and earns natural backlinks from local neighborhood groups and HOA websites.
Build Quality Backlinks from Louisville Sources
Backlinks from authoritative Louisville-area websites are among the most powerful ranking signals you can earn. Start with easy wins: ensure your business is listed and linked from the Louisville Chamber of Commerce, BBB of Louisville, and any local trade associations. Reach out to Louisville-area real estate agents and home inspection companies for referral partnerships — they regularly encounter pest issues and need a trusted referral, and a link exchange benefits both parties' SEO. Pitch seasonal pest content to Louisville Courier-Journal, Louisville Magazine, and local neighborhood blogs like The Voice Tribune. Sponsor or participate in Louisville community events and request a link from the event organizer's website.

5 SEO Mistakes Pest Control Companies Make
Relying on a Single 'Services' Page for All Pest Types
Pest control companies frequently list every service — termite treatment, rodent control, bed bug treatment, mosquito control, wildlife removal — on a single services page and expect it to rank for all of them. Google's algorithm cannot effectively rank one page for dozens of distinct, high-competition keywords. This approach results in ranking for none of them at any meaningful position.
Fix: Build dedicated, fully-optimized landing pages for each core service with Louisville-specific content, proper title tags, H1s, schema markup, and 600+ words of substantive information. Each page becomes a separate ranking asset targeting its own keyword cluster.
Ignoring Seasonal Content Timing
Most Louisville pest control companies publish content reactively — writing about termite swarms in April when swarms are already happening. SEO takes time: Google needs weeks to index, crawl, and rank new content. Reactive publishing means you're creating content at peak demand with zero chance of ranking until the season has passed.
Fix: Publish seasonal content 6–8 weeks before peak demand. Termite swarm content should be live by mid-February. Mosquito prevention guides should be published in March. Rodent prevention content should launch in September. This timing gives Google time to rank the content before searchers need it.
Neglecting Google Business Profile After Initial Setup
Many pest control operators claim their GBP, fill out the basics, and never touch it again. Google's map pack algorithm factors in recency of activity — profile completeness, photo uploads, post frequency, and review response rate. A stagnant profile signals to Google that the business may be inactive or disengaged, which directly suppresses map pack rankings over time.
Fix: Treat your GBP as a social media channel that requires weekly attention. Post at least one update per week (seasonal tips, special offers, job highlights), upload fresh photos from completed Louisville jobs monthly, respond to every review within 24–48 hours, and update your service list and hours any time they change.
Not Building Location-Specific Pages for Service Areas
Louisville pest control companies serving Jeffersontown, St. Matthews, Middletown, Shively, and surrounding communities often try to rank for those markets using only their core Louisville pages. Searchers in Jeffersontown searching 'pest control Jeffersontown KY' will not find a page that only mentions Louisville — and neither will Google.
Fix: Create location-specific service area pages for each significant community you serve in the Louisville metro. Each page should include unique, locally-relevant content — neighborhood housing characteristics, relevant local pest pressures, community references — rather than duplicate boilerplate with the city name swapped out.
Failing to Address Chemical Safety and Licensing Concerns in Content
Chemical safety is a top consumer concern for pest control, especially among Louisville families with children and pets. Companies that don't proactively address these concerns in their website content lose both trust and rankings. Google's E-E-A-T (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ness) framework rewards content that demonstrates professional credibility — especially for services touching health and safety.
Fix: Publish content that prominently displays Kentucky Department of Agriculture licensing credentials, describes your technicians' certification levels (QualityPro, IPM certified, etc.), explains your treatment approach for homes with children and pets, and provides detailed safety information for each service. This content builds both Google trust signals and consumer confidence simultaneously.

Pest Control SEO FAQ
How long does pest control SEO take to show results in Louisville?
Realistically, expect to see meaningful movement in local map pack rankings within 3–4 months and significant organic ranking improvement within 5–7 months for competitive Louisville pest control keywords. Less competitive terms — neighborhood-specific searches, long-tail service queries — can rank within 6–10 weeks. The timeline depends heavily on your starting point (a new domain takes longer than an established one), how aggressively you're building content and citations, and the competitive intensity of specific keywords. Map pack visibility often improves faster than organic rankings because GBP optimization produces quicker signals.
What does pest control SEO cost for a Louisville company?
Professional pest control SEO in the Louisville market typically runs $800–$2,500 per month depending on scope, competitiveness of target keywords, and whether content creation is included. That investment produces organic leads at $15–$40 each — compared to $45–$150 for Google Ads leads. A realistic SEO program for a Louisville pest control company targeting primary service keywords, map pack optimization, and monthly content should generate 20–40 qualified leads per month once fully ramped, producing a positive ROI within the first 6–9 months that compounds indefinitely.
How important is Google Business Profile for pest control SEO in Louisville?
Extremely important — arguably the single most impactful SEO asset for a Louisville pest control company. The local map pack appears at the top of search results for nearly every pest control query with local intent, above all organic results. Map pack clicks go to the top three GBP listings. Homeowners who find you in the map pack convert at 25%, the highest rate of any lead channel. An optimized, actively maintained GBP with strong reviews and consistent NAP data is the foundation of any effective Louisville pest control SEO strategy — without it, you're competing for organic rankings that appear below the map pack.
Can pest control SEO work against national brands like Orkin and Terminix in Louisville?
Yes — and this is where local SEO strategy actually outperforms national brand advantages. Orkin and Terminix have massive domain authority, but they cannot produce authentic neighborhood-level content for the Highlands, Germantown, or Shively the way a locally-owned Louisville pest control company can. Their GBP listings cover all of Louisville generically while you can optimize for specific service areas and neighborhoods. Local companies consistently outperform nationals for neighborhood-specific and long-tail searches, which carry higher conversion intent. The strategy is to target the searches nationals can't win — and there are thousands of them across the Louisville metro.
Should Louisville pest control companies run paid ads alongside SEO?
Yes — in the early months before SEO rankings are established, Google Ads fills the lead gap and provides immediate visibility. The optimal approach is a decreasing paid/increasing organic split over 12 months: start with a meaningful ad budget in month one, track which keywords convert best, and use that data to prioritize your SEO content targets. As organic rankings build, reduce ad spend on keywords you now rank organically for. Many mature Louisville pest control SEO programs operate with minimal paid spend on branded and long-tail terms while ads remain active only for the highest-competition primary keywords where organic rankings are hardest to hold.
